Best time to go to Pittsburg

The best time to visit Pittsburg can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Pittsburg falls in July, when vis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Pittsburg fal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January33.1°F (0.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
February36.0°F (2.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
March47.1°F (8.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
April55.9°F (13.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
May65.5°F (18.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
June75.7°F (24.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
July79.2°F (26.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ly High
August77.2°F (25.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
September70.7°F (21.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owAverage
November46.6°F (8.1°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owAverage
December37.9°F (3.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yLow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Pittsburg

Pittsburg, Missouri, can be accessed via several major airports. Springfield-Branson National Airport (SGF) is located 41 miles away, with hotel options such as Hotel Vandivort and DoubleTree by Hilton, both about 6-7 miles from the airport, offering shuttle services. Columbia Regional Airport (COU) is 90 miles away, with nearby hotels like The Broadway Columbia and voco The Tiger Hotel, both also around 11 miles from the airport. Joplin Regional Airport (JLN) is 81 miles from Pittsburg, featuring accommodations like Drury Inn & Suites and Homewood Suites, located 7-8 miles from the airport. Each hotel provides convenient transportation to their respective airports.

When is the best time to go to Pittsburg?
The best time to visit Pittsburg, Missouri is during the spring (April to May) and fall (September to October) when the weather is mild and pleasant.

During these months, you'll experience comfortable temperatures, which are ideal for enjoying outdoor activities like boating, fishing, and hiking around Truman Lake. The natural scenery is particularly appealing in spring with blooming wildflowers and in fall with vibrant autumn foliage. This period avoids the intense heat and humidity of summer and the colder temperatures of winter.

Families find these seasons especially enjoyable as the mild weather allows for extended outdoor play and exploration without the discomfort of extreme temperatures.
